Episode 238 Recap

The old ship captain steers away from the stairs happily and demands a good remuneration from Boruto’s village. Boruto assures him that he will.

At night while everyone has fallen asleep, a mysterious figure is seen entering the captain’s cabin. The following day Kagura finds his body.

The killer used a heavy object to kill, so the biggest suspect is Kyoho. Everyone blames him even though he says he didn’t do it. The civilian survivors hear of a rumor.

They know the captain has been killed by one of those convicts. Iwabe, Boruto, and Kyoho stay with the captain’s body while the others go around in pairs to investigate.

Kawaki brings back a civilian who says he saw someone head over to the captain’s room at night while going to the bathroom. He says all Funato clan members have a mark on their faces, Kyoho should remove his mask to prove his innocence.

Being backed into a corner, Kyoho feels vulnerable and runs away. Kawaki runs after him and, in the heat of battle, kills him. The witness pukes up water, revealing that a Funato member had possessed the civilian’s body.

Later, it turns out that Kyoho is alive. They catch the actual criminal by using Kawaki’s bait method, but the Funato guy doesn’t get caught because he blows himself up. The ship’s engine is wrecked.

They solve those problems, and Kyoho is proven innocent in the end. The civilians apologize for being so distrustful.

About Boruto: Naruto Next Generations

Boruto: Naruto Next Generations is written and illustrated by Mikio Ikemoto, and supervised by Masashi Kishimoto. It came into serialization in Shueisha’s Weekly Shonen Jump in June 2016.

Boruto: Naruto Next Generations is the series that follows the exploits of Naruto’s son, Boruto, during his academy days and further on.

The series follows the character development of Boruto and the looming evil that challenges the fate of him and his loved ones.
